Understanding the Technical Parameters and Advantages

The efficacy of stainless steel porous filters is primarily defined by a set of critical technical parameters. Key among these is the micron rating, which indicates the minimum size of particles that the filter can reliably capture. Typical micron ratings for these filters can range from 0.2 to 200 microns, allowing for highly precise separation suitable for various industrial needs, from sterile filtration to coarse particle removal. Porosity, or the percentage of void space within the filter material, directly influences flow rate and pressure drop. High porosity generally translates to lower pressure drop and higher flow rates, an essential factor for energy efficiency.

Furthermore, the mechanical strength and temperature resistance of these filters are paramount. Sintered stainless steel porous filters exhibit exceptional mechanical integrity, capable of withstanding significant pressure differentials without deformation or failure. They also maintain their structural integrity and filtration efficiency across a wide range of temperatures, from cryogenic conditions to over 600°C (1112°F), making them suitable for high-temperature process streams. Their inherent corrosion resistance to a vast array of chemicals, including acids, alkalis, and solvents, ensures longevity and consistent performance in aggressive chemical environments. This combination of precision, durability, and chemical inertness provides significant technical advantages over traditional polymeric or paper-based filters, leading to reduced downtime and lower operational costs.

The Advanced Manufacturing Process of Porous Filters

The manufacturing of stainless steel porous filters involves a sophisticated powder metallurgy process known as sintering, which is crucial for achieving their unique porous structure and high performance. The process typically begins with high-purity stainless steel powder, often 316L or 304L grade, selected for its superior corrosion resistance and mechanical properties. This powder is then precisely compacted into a desired shape, such as a tube, disc, or plate, using advanced pressing techniques. The compaction density is carefully controlled to predetermine the final porosity and pore size distribution of the filter element.

Following compaction, the 'green' compact is subjected to high-temperature sintering in a controlled atmosphere furnace, typically at temperatures approaching the melting point of stainless steel but below actual liquefaction. During sintering, the individual stainless steel particles bond at their contact points through atomic diffusion, creating a robust, interconnected porous network. This process eliminates binders and impurities, resulting in a filter media with high structural integrity and consistent pore structure. Post-sintering, filters undergo stringent quality control measures, adhering to international standards such as ISO 9001 and often specific industry certifications like those required by ANSI or ASTM. These tests include bubble point testing for pore size verification, permeability testing for flow rate assessment, and burst strength testing for mechanical integrity. Diverse Application Scenarios and Key Benefits

The versatility and robust performance of stainless steel porous filters make them indispensable across a multitude of industrial applications. In the petrochemical and oil & gas sectors, they are vital for catalyst recovery, fluidization of powders, and filtration of aggressive chemicals, where their high temperature and corrosion resistance significantly contribute to process safety and efficiency. For instance, in gas processing, they are often used for gas sparging, diffusers, and flame arrestors, ensuring both purity and operational security. Their ability to handle high pressures and corrosive media also positions them as a key component in the filtration of natural gas and refined petroleum products, effectively removing particulates and protecting downstream equipment.

In the pharmaceutical and food & beverage industries, the inert nature and cleanability of stainless steel porous filters are paramount for achieving sterile filtration and high product purity. They are frequently employed in applications such as sterile air filtration, liquid clarification, and sparging of fermentation media, contributing to product quality and regulatory compliance. Moreover, in water treatment and environmental applications, these filters are used for backwashable systems, ensuring efficient removal of contaminants and promoting water reuse, aligning with global sustainability goals. Their long operational life and the ability to be cleaned and reused multiple times significantly reduce waste and operational costs, offering a substantial return on investment. The specific design of stainless steel porous sintered plates is often preferred for large-area filtration or flow distribution applications, providing uniform flow characteristics and superior performance.

Typical Product Specifications and Customization

To provide a clearer understanding of the capabilities of stainless steel porous filters, here is a general overview of typical product specifications. It is important to note that these parameters can be customized extensively to meet specific application requirements, ensuring optimal performance for unique operational demands. For example, a stainless steel porous disc filter might have different diameter and thickness specifications compared to a cylindrical element, depending on the required surface area and flow path.

Parameter Typical Range/Value Description
Material Grade 316L, 304L Stainless Steel Corrosion resistance, biocompatibility.
Micron Rating 0.2µm to 200µm Absolute or nominal particle retention size.
Pore Size Uniformity High (CV typically Ensures consistent filtration performance.
Porosity 25% to 60% Ratio of void space to total volume, affects flow.
Operating Temperature -200°C to 650°C (-328°F to 1202°F) Withstands extreme thermal conditions.
Max. Pressure Drop Up to 3.5 MPa (500 psi) Pressure differential filter can withstand.
Corrosion Resistance Excellent to most acids, alkalis, solvents Ensures longevity in harsh chemical environments.
Cleanability Back-flush, ultrasonic, chemical cleaning Enables reuse and extended lifespan.
Shape & Dimensions Discs, Tubes, Plates, Rods (Customizable) Tailored to fit specific housing and flow requirements.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What is the typical lifespan of a stainless steel porous filter?

A: The lifespan varies significantly based on application, operating conditions (temperature, pressure, contaminant load), and cleaning frequency. However, due to their robust construction and reusability, these filters can last for many years, often exceeding a decade with proper maintenance, significantly outperforming disposable filter media.

Q: Can stainless steel porous filters be cleaned and reused?

A: Absolutely. One of their major advantages is their excellent cleanability. They can be effectively cleaned using various methods such as back-flushing, ultrasonic cleaning, chemical washes, or even thermal treatment, depending on the nature of the trapped contaminants. This reusability contributes to lower operational costs and reduced environmental impact.
